Notes
This root has perhaps developed into Proto Tani #6535 PTani *pu WRAP UP IN A BUNDLE, in which subgroup no trace of the final nasal remains.
The Mizo form bun was assigned to #2180 PTB *bu(w) WEAR in STC #428. In any case, these two roots may well be allofamically related.
